From June 16 - 20, 2014, the U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) will perform a baseline Occupational and Public Radiation Safety inspection at the Oconee Nuclear Station, (NRC Inspection Procedures (IPs) 71124.06, Radioactive Gaseous and Liquid Effluent Treatment; and 71124.07, Radiological Environmental Monitoring Program). Experience has shown that this inspection is resource-intensive for both the NRC inspectors and your staff. In order to minimize the impact to your onsite resources and to ensure a productive inspection, we have enclosed a request for documents needed for this inspection. It is important that all of these documents are up-to-date and complete in order to minimize the number of additional documents requested during the preparation and/or the onsite portions of the inspection.

71124.06 Radioactive Gaseous and Liquid Effluent Treatment Provide Procedures/Guidance Documents for:
o collection, analysis, release, and dose evaluations for gaseous and/or liquid effluents (include guidance for both batch and continuous modes) o determination of set-points for main plant gaseous and liquid effluent discharge pathways Provide a list of any significant changes to the ODCM since August 2012.
Provide a list of significant changes to the radioactive effluent processing systems since August 2012.
Provide a list of any non-radioactive systems that have become contaminated since August 2012.
Provide a list of any abnormal gaseous or liquid releases identified since August 2012.
Provide a list of 10 CFR 50.75(g) entries made since August 2012.
Provide system health reports for radiological effluent/process monitoring systems since August 2012.
Provide a list of the main liquid and gaseous effluent pathway process monitors listed as out-of-service (OOS) since August 2012. [Note do not include monitors listed as OOS for less than 24 hours2.777778e-4 days <br />0.00667 hours <br />3.968254e-5 weeks <br />9.132e-6 months <br />.]
List of significant changes to the effluent monitoring program since August 2012, as documented within the ODCM.
3 Provide groundwater monitoring results since August 2012.
Records since August 2012, for:
o detailed inter-laboratory comparison program results o results of Technical Specification HEPA and Charcoal filtration system surveillances o list of abnormal liquid and gaseous releases Copies of all audits, self-assessments, and/or reviews of liquid and gaseous effluent monitoring program activities since August 2012. The data should include any reviews conducted of vendor activities and their facilities.
List of Problem Investigation Process (PIP) documents generated since August 2012, as a result of gaseous and liquid effluent processing and/or release activities. [Note: Only titles/summary statement should be provided for use by the inspectors to select a sample of issues for in-depth review.]
71124.07 Radiological Environmental Monitoring Program Provide Procedures/Guidance Documents for:
o collection and analysis of environmental samples o calibration and maintenance of REMP air and/or water samplers o calibration of meteorological monitoring instrument loop (wind speed & direction, air temperature sensors currently in use) o monthly/quarterly meteorological instrumentation surveillance requirements (control room and local tower activities)
Records since August 2012, for:
o calibrations of REMP air and water sampling equipment (as applicable) o meteorological monitoring instrument calibrations (wind speed & direction, air temperature) o detailed inter-laboratory comparison program results Copies of all audits, self-assessments, and/or reviews of REMP activities. The data should include any reviews conducted of vendor activities and their facilities.
List of systems, structures, or components (SSCs), identified as credible mechanism(s) having the potential for release of licensed material to the groundwater environs.
List of significant REMP changes documented within the ODCM since August 2012.
List of PIP reports generated as a result of REMP activities since August 2012. [Note: Only titles/summary statement should be provided for use by the inspectors to select a sample of issues for in-depth review.]
